EDUC 450 Individual Studies in Education<br />
Programs <strong>of</strong> study for experienced classroom teachers, following their interests and needs, are<br />
planed with the help <strong>of</strong> the instructor. Persons intersted in enrolling in Education 450 must confer<br />
with the instructor in person or by letter prior to the beginning <strong>of</strong> the course so that individual<br />
study plans may be formulated. Offered on demand. Prerequisite: Classroom teaching<br />
experience and permission <strong>of</strong> the instructor. 1-3 Hrs.<br />

EDUC 499 Pr<strong>of</strong>essional Internship<br />
This course is the culminating experience for Phase I <strong>of</strong> the MAT program. Students will spend<br />
13 weeks as interns in two supervised, assigned placements in the <strong>Charlotte</strong> Mecklenburg<br />
School System. Through this internship, students will integrate the theoretical and clinical<br />
dimensions <strong>of</strong> Phase I coursework through direct classroom experience. Reflective Journal,<br />
Case Studies. Final Course in Phase I. Student Teaching Fee Applies. Pass/Fail 12 Hrs.<br />
